Output 12c66461ae584f7de888436f47dee8e5dd99a368f69f52e6f55e384e0c6eab2c:3

value
50100400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be519661de3cade97b0b28c5b0f9cd6b62d46692 OP_EQUAL
address
3K3L3nX3WWWLokeCNBdQQea3ng75eQHhkf
transaction
12c66461ae584f7de888436f47dee8e5dd99a368f69f52e6f55e384e0c6eab2c
spent
true